Our council recently announced that since we have such a high infection rate atm they will be encouraging all residents with or without symptoms to go to a testing site and get tested next week, in a bid to catch the asymptomatic and presymptomaric people and isolate them to reduce the spread. Wonder if that means we're headed for a local lockdown 😳 I think it's a great idea however!
